HSRV 5100 - Social Services: Systems and Leadership(3 credits) Provides an introduction to professions in social services including history, foundations, ethics, mission, clientele, practitioners, theories, and skills. This course covers management and administration of individual, family and community organizations and educational institutions with a focus on leadership qualities and skills, nonprofit and for profit community agencies, charter and therapeutic schools, and governmental entities. Styles of leadership, organizational dynamics, human resources, budgeting and finance, marketing and fundraising, and employee and professional supervision are emphasized.
